What is typical Irish pub food?

What is a common traditional Irish dinner would be bacon and cabbage, a fresh ham made with cabbage and mashed potatoes. It’s not common to find on restaurant menus though. Another dish that is common to find on the menu at many American Irish pubs is shepherd’s pie.

What is a traditional Irish St Patrick Day dinner?

Spring lamb comes into season around St. Patrick’s Day, and roasts, such as a leg of lamb with rosemary, are popular. Pies are, too, such as fish pies (made with cod or haddock), shepherd’s pie (meat with a potato crust), or Guinness and Beef Pie, which is one of McKenna’s favorites.
